Gerry Brownlee: Speaker of the House on the origins of the Apollo Projects Stadium 18.04.2026 6:15
The curtain has come down on Christchurch’s “temporary” stadium, the Apollo Projects Stadium. Lesley Murdoch revisits the how, why, and the when – the stadium’s origins in the immediate aftermath of the 2011 earthquake. Colin Slade: Former All Black on the group running the Christchurch Marathon to raise money for charity 11.04.2026 7:35
Former All Black Colin Slade, along with a group of his mates, are running the Christchurch Marathon for charity. Aptly named the Fendalton Flyers, the group are running with the aim of raising $100 thousand for Full Bellies, a charity that provides school lunches for kids that fall outside the Government’s criteria. Andrew Sloane: Golf Correspondent live from the Augusta Masters 11.04.2026 7:58
The quality is rising to the top at the Masters, with defending champion Rory McIlroy leading outright. The Northern Irishman has a whopping six-shot lead at the halfway mark, the biggest ever advantage at 36-holes. Aaron Webb and Peter Fulton: Crusaders Manager and Canterbury Cricket Coach talk Scott Robertson's sacking 17.01.2026 3:41
Scott ‘Razor’ Robertson’s run as All Blacks coach has been cut short. It followed a damning internal review of the 2025 season that found issues with the coaching, culture, and environment of the team.
